1. Purpose The wireless Siren-R (hereinafter referred to as the “siren”) is designed for sound and light no- tification of people about disturbing events at protected objects from the Lun-R receiver that is connected to the Lun control panel (more about for compatibility, see the documentation of the rel- evant control panel).

Both batteries must be of the same type. When the main battery is discharged, the siren will be powered by a backup battery. The absence of the main battery leads to the inoperability of the siren. When either battery is discharged, replace both batteries at once. Siren-R Version en_2...
